Job Description:

This is a rare opportunity to be our first marketing hire, owning digital growth from the ground up and helping define how Blossom presents itself to the world. We’re looking for a builder-marketer—someone equally comfortable in the weeds of execution and at the strategic level. You’re excited to be early, to move fast, and to own outcomes.

Job Responsibility:

  • Own and scale paid marketing across Google, Meta (Facebook/Instagram), TikTok, and other platforms
  • Manage budgets, creative development (video & static), testing, attribution, reporting, and results
  • Drive CAC-efficient growth in patient DTC acquisition
  • Continuously experiment with new channels, creatives, targeting, audience, bidding strategies, signal tracking, and funnels
  • Lead creator, social, and brand strategy and execution across key platforms
  • Build and manage a creator-led content engine, crafting brand narratives across creators, influencers, and UGC
  • Develop compelling, high-performing brand content that balances performance and storytelling
  • Partner closely with product, operations, and clinical teams to shape messaging
  • Serve as the founding marketing lead, setting the foundation for this critical function
  • Establish marketing processes, analytics, and best practices
  • Translate business goals into clear marketing strategy and execution
  • Be hands-on — this is a founding role, with room to grow and own a team upon success

Requirements:

  • 2+ years of digital marketing experience (4+ years preferred) with strong, demonstrated performance outcomes
  • hands-on experience managing paid channels (Google, Meta, TikTok, etc.) at scale
  • owned monthly marketing budgets in the $500K-$1M+ range
  • worked with hyper-growth consumer and/or direct-to-consumer brands, ideally well-known or category-leading brands
  • experience scaling brands through organic social and creator-driven content
  • comfortable with the following tools and technologies: ads manager, conversion pixels and APIs, Rudderstack, Metabase, Big Query, SQL, Figma, Framer, PostHog, Formsort
  • authorized to work in the U.S. and excited to be fully onsite in NYC (5 days/week)

Nice to have:

Bonus: You’ve built or managed your own social presence or a brand’s social accounts

What we offer:
  • Competitive salary ($120K–$160K+) + meaningful equity
  • Best-in-class health, dental, and vision insurance
  • Unlimited PTO with a focus on outcomes, not hours
  • Rapid career growth and leadership opportunities
  • Team outings, offsites, and a fully stocked SoHo office
